Agnes van der Heide is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, General Health Professions and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health.
According to data from OpenAlex, Agnes van der Heide has authored 336 papers receiving a total of 10.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 285 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 114 papers in General Health Professions and 105 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health. Recurrent topics in Agnes van der Heide’s work include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(281 papers), Patient Dignity and Privacy (123 papers) and Childhood Cancer Survivors' Quality of Life (77 papers). Agnes van der Heide is often cited by papers focused on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(281 papers), Patient Dignity and Privacy (123 papers) and Childhood Cancer Survivors' Quality of Life (77 papers). Agnes van der Heide coll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ands, Belgium and United Kingdom. Agnes van der Heide's co-authors include Judith Rietjens, Bregje D. Onwuteaka‐Philipsen, Paul J. van der Maas, Johannes J. M. van Delden and Gerrit van der Wal and has published in prestigious journals such as New England Journal of Medicine, The Lancet and JAMA.
